Abstract
The invention provides a light source device of an easy maintenance, and a projector using the light source device. The light source device includes a light source lamp, a reflector, a lamp housing for covering substantially entirely almost the outer surface except for an opening plane of the reflector and a front glass for covering the opening plane of the reflector. The light source device is formed so as to be integrally exchangeable as a unit in the projector. Since the lamp housing covers almost the whole surface of the reflector, even if the light source lamp and the reflector burst, fragments thereof do not scatter to the inside of the projector, there is no need to remove the outer casing to clean the inside of the device, and maintenance of the projector can be facilitated.

7261459 - Light source device and projector - Owned by Seiko Epson Corporation (Tokyo,JP)

A light source device which can reliably prevent the displacement of its reflector and a projector including the light source device includes a housing. The housing of the light source device includes: a cover member attached to cover a reflecting portion of a reflector from its front side in a light beam launching direction. The housing also includes a housing body to cover the reflector from its rear side in the light beam launching direction. The cover member and reflector are secured by clip-shaped fixing members to pinch and hold the flange portion of the reflector and the abutting face of the cover member abutting against the flange portion. The fixing members are disposed between the slanted face portions of the housing body and the cover member, and pinched and held therebetween.

7111962 - Light source and projector - Owned by Seiko Epson Corporation (Tokyo,JP)

A light source that prevents broken pieces from dispersing to the outside without increasing the number of components while efficiently cooling a light-emitting tube is provided. The light source (10) has: a light-emitting tube (11) having a light-emitting portion (111) where light beam is emitted by electric discharge between electrodes and a sealing portion (112) provided on both sides of the light-emitting portion (111); a reflector (12) that reflects the light beam emitted by the light-emitting tube (11) forward after aligning in a predetermined direction; a cover (16) covering a light-irradiation opening of the reflector (12) and having an opening for irradiating the light beam reflected by the reflector (12), the cover having a heat-radiation fin (162) on the outside thereof and being made of a heat-conductive material to absorb the heat from the light-emitting tube (11), the absorbed heat being conducted to the heat-radiation fin (162); and a transparent member (14) that covers the opening of the cover (16).

6969175 - Lamp unit for image projector - Owned by Funai Electric Co., Ltd. (Daito,JP)

A lamp unit for an image projector comprises: a cable fixing portion comprising two posts and provided to stand inside a lamp box; and a cover plate mounted to contact upper ends of the posts and of the cable fixing portion. A cable for supplying electric power to a lamp body is inserted into the space between the posts, and wound around the posts. Thereby, even when a connector at an end of the cable is pulled, the cable is fixed and does not move, with the pulling force being not transferred to the lamp body. The cover plate mounted to contact the upper ends of the posts furthermore prevents the cable from slipping off the posts. Thus, with simple cable fixing structure, the lamp body can be prevented from slipping in position without increasing cost.

6698899 - Light source and projector - Owned by Seiko Epson Corporation (Tokyo,JP)

A pair of openings (302) symmetrically disposed around an optical axis of the reflector (412) is formed on a contact surface of a light-transmissive plate (301) and the reflector (412) and a cooling channel (340) for introducing cooling air to a source lamp (411) through the pair of openings (302) and a first and a second cooling channel shutters (350, 360) for shutting the cooling channel (340) when the case is detached from a projector (1) are provided on a case (300). The source lamp (411) can be efficiently cooled, so that the life of the source lamp (411) can be lengthened. Even when a light-emitting tube of the source lamp (411) is exploded while using the projector (1), the fragments of the light-emitting tube do not fall outside in exchanging the light source (413), and cooling efficiency of the source lamp (411) is not impaired.
